Transaction 18dba63d4f29bf11b5b187541a4a678438c39c8194ecd4e6eb32fc9fd1cfefab
3 Input
2 Outputs
- 18dba63d4f29bf11b5b187541a4a678438c39c8194ecd4e6eb32fc9fd1cfefab:0
- 18dba63d4f29bf11b5b187541a4a678438c39c8194ecd4e6eb32fc9fd1cfefab:1
value 1410666
address 1MZmLuEg9zjWaA9C2JxUF6qxGjg8ZH9gNn
value 1704620
address 3PxmK4rWaTJcLsA7qSXoEgaSyoZvmuapoU